WebWhat is Federal Pell Grants? The Federal Pell Grant Program provides need-based grants to low-income undergraduate and certain post-baccalaureate students to promote access to postsecondary education. The maximum Pell Grant for the 2024-23 award year (July 1, 2024 to June 30, 2024) is $6.895. Grants are not loans. They do not need to be paid back.
